May I buy bottles of wine from wineries' booths?
Yes, please. Taste your favorites and take a bottle home. For your convenience, we have a Wine Warehouse located on the Langdon Center Lawn. When you are ready to head home, please pick up any purchased bottles of wine from the 2023 GWW Wine Warehouse (308 E Pearl Street).
Is my tasting ticket valid for both Friday and Saturday?
Yes! All Granbury Wine Walk Tasting Tickets are valid for the entirety of the festival.
Is this event pet friendly?
This is an outdoor event, so yes, but regular dog etiquette applies.
Are children allowed?
Yes, while this is a grown-up event, live music and plenty of green space in the nearby parks keep the children entertained.

Granbury Trolley
The Granbury Trolley runs Fridays (4pm-10pm), Saturdays (10am-10pm), and Sundays (11am-5pm) on an hour long route starting at the Visitors Center. The complimentary shuttle stops at hotels, bed and breakfasts, and other locations as it loops on the 377-Corridor back through the Historic Downtown Square. It is the perfect transportation mode to experience the historic setting of Granbury! Text “trolley” to 77222 and receive information and updates about the trolley schedule.
